( the 9mm Mak is really a 9.3mm with a bullet diameter of .365 and should never be chambered in any weapon not designed for it, never fire a cartridge in a weapon not chambered for it regardless of physical similarities, always start with the lowest load listed and work up in small increments using a chronograph to monitor velocity as it is rarely possible to exceed the listed velocity without exceeding the listed pressures regardless of powder charge weights or volumes)
